I had the car vag-com’d for the first time today and here are some of my findings. Hopefully those who have and haven’t had there’s done might find this useful and maybe you could comment on things that have and haven’t worked for you that may be different to me. I have MY08 Octy vRS TFSI with added MFD2. The activation of both rear fog lights, cornering lights and leaving home lights worked a treat. Coming home lights we didn’t think had worked but having remembered something I had read previously in the forum leaving my headlights on, turning the ignition off and locking the car activated this in that all the lights stay on for 30 seconds after locking then turn off. They turn on again when you unlock the car. We only had limited time this morning so we didn’t have chance to go looking for other things so I’m not sure what else is possible. We did try activate the door mirror puddle lights and although the coding was accepted they don’t activate so I guess they aren’t actually there. The car was married up with the MFD2 I installed last year. We followed Stu’s guide from his website but found that one instruction didn’t tally with what we had in front of us. In the CAN Gateway The ticky box for Navigation was not in Byte 3 Bit 3 but I think in Bit 4. Not 100% sure, I’m no techy I’m afraid but everything else was spot on. Thank you to roo and VRStu for their guides on how to do things!

On running a scan of the car 2 faults were registered and read as follows

19 CAN Gateway – Status - Malfunction 0010 – Fault Found 01044 Control Module Incorrectly Coded 000--

46 Central Conv. – Status – Malfunction 0010 – Fault Found 01135 Interior Monitoring Sensors 004 No Signal/Communication - Intermittent

I have NO idea what either of those mean. Lol. Any ideas? Should I be worried at all?

The faults were cleared.

The first one is because you upgraded to the MFD2 and did not recode the car to say a satnav was now present instead of the stream. Basically the car is expecting a stream and finding the MFD2 instead, hence the coding error.

The second one relates to the alarm interior sensors, it looks like you have at least one duff one.

For information - the CAN gateway was recoded to recognise the MFD unit in the long coding but the 'fault' was still present on the second scan.

The second fault relating to the interior monitoring did not re-appear on the second scan.
